Step into a rewarding opportunity supporting preschool and elementary students through impactful speech-language therapy services. This contract position offers flexible scheduling options, allowing for tailored placements across select schools based on your preferences and availability.

In this role, you will help cover a critical preschool position, with responsibilities split between evaluations and dedicated classroom support. The schedule features one day focused on evaluations and three to four days delivering direct preschool therapy. In addition, there is an option to provide targeted therapy support at both preschool and elementary levels, focusing solely on treatment rather than evaluations.

Qualifications:

  • Active Speech-Language Pathologist license and SLP-CCC credentials
  • Strong background in working with preschool and/or elementary populations
  • Experience performing assessments and managing caseloads in a school environment
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with multidisciplinary teams and engage families
  • Excellent communication, organizational, and documentation skills

Responsibilities:

  • Conduct comprehensive evaluations for preschool students as scheduled
  • Deliver therapy sessions individually and in small groups, targeting communication, language, and articulation needs
  • Maintain accurate records, progress notes, and compliance with all relevant regulations
  • Collaborate with educators, families, and support staff to develop and implement student-centered intervention plans
  • Support students’ growth and participation in school activities through tailored therapy
  • Provide additional therapy services to preschool and elementary students as assigned
